Comparing Nonsynergistic Gamma Models with Interaction Models To Predict Growth of Emetic Bacillus cereus when Using Combinations of pH and Individual Undissociated Acids as Growth-Limiting Factors
A combination of multiple hurdles to limit microbial growth is frequently applied in foods to achieve an overall level of protection. Quantification of hurdle technology aims at identifying synergistic or multiplicative effects and is still being developed. The gamma hypothesis states that inhibitor...
